The ninth episode of this acclaimed environmental series is an
investigation of one of the most critical questions of the 21st
century: why are nearly half of the world's wildlife species facing
extinction within the next few decades? Specific case studies
explore the loss of wildlife as a result of climate change,
population and poverty pressures, poaching, and the international
bush-meat trade. Spectacular wildlife photography presents viewers
with a celebration of the beauty and diversity of the natural world
in such locations as the high country of Montana, Florida's
Everglades, Singapore, Kenya, Zambia, the Amazon, Istanbul, the
Arctic and China. Academy-Award winner Matt Damon hosts and
narrates.
